It seems like they did these for some import applications (Supre/Eclipse/etc) and just stumbled on a design they feel is better.

Seems like a good design to me. A nice broad skirt on the thrust side to support the piston, and a reduced skirt on the trailing side where it's not really necessary to drop weight and reduce friction. I'm sure the pin offset could keep rock under control, if there is any more than normal anyways.

Care to share any details?

more thrust surface will be great on these long stroke short rod engine,more piston stabilty leads to less piston rock,better ring seal and more power. the smaller skirt on the other side leads to a lighter piston and less cylinder wall drag.
